Never been to the Reebok but have memories of Burnden Park. Mid 70's we took at least 10k down there for a top of the table clash, one of the games I can remember vividly. The other was a game on Easter Monday, absolutely pissing down and John McGinley scored in the last minute!!

I always remember Burnden Park, if only because of the terracing, which, as the Doc Marten's wearing part of our support discovered, crumbled into stones at the merest kick.

It was also Bolton we beat on Easter Monday 1976 to get promotion in front of nearly 52,000 at Roker.

Pubs wise it's a bit shit, but there's a pub about a 5/10 min walk away from the ground called the beehive. That's the set away fans pub. But yes, there's the obvious large retail park next to the ground if you want to get some food. Also transport wise it's pretty good, Horwich Parkway station is on the doorstep if you want to get a train up!
